Applause, Applause... (Russian: Аплодисменты, аплодисменты…) is a 1984 Soviet musical film directed by Viktor Buturlin.[1][2][3]

Plot

The film tells about an entertaining artist who dreams of playing a dramatic role. And suddenly she gets such an opportunity.[4]
